Sorts Of Medical Fat Burning Programs
When taking into consideration clinical weight loss programs, it's important to recognize the various kinds readily available to find one that matches your requirements and objectives.
One usual type is physician-monitored programs. These programs entail normal brows through to a healthcare provider that manages your weight management journey, using tailored guidance and checking your development very closely.
One more option is meal replacement programs, where particular dishes are changed with specifically developed trembles or bars to regulate calorie consumption. These programs can simplify dish preparation and section control.
In addition, there are fat burning drugs prescribed by health care professionals that can help in hunger control or fat absorption. Surgical interventions, such as stomach bypass or sleeve gastrectomy, are likewise available for people with extreme weight problems. These procedures alter the digestive system to advertise weight-loss.
It's necessary to research and talk to doctor to identify one of the most appropriate program for your distinct needs and health standing.
Dangers and Benefits Analysis
Discovering the risks and benefits of medical weight loss programs is crucial for making notified decisions about your wellness journey. Prior to beginning a program, consider the prospective dangers involved. Some programs may come with side effects such as tiredness, nausea, or irregularity. In addition, fast fat burning can cause gallstones or nutritional shortages if not checked very carefully.
On the flip side, clinical weight loss programs use a number of advantages. These programs are commonly monitored by medical care professionals that tailor the strategy to your details requirements. They provide accountability, support, and support throughout your weight reduction trip. Factors to Consider Before Starting
Prior to embarking on a clinical weight reduction program, it's vital to consider different variables that can influence your trip towards a healthier lifestyle. Firstly, analyze your preparedness for adjustment. Are you emotionally prepared to dedicate to the program's demands, including dietary modifications and enhanced physical activity?
Next, examine your total health and any type of pre-existing clinical problems. Consult with healthcare experts to make certain that the chosen program is secure and appropriate for your certain needs. Financial factors to consider are also vital. Determine if the program is inexpensive and if any kind of potential hidden expenses may arise.
Furthermore, consider the degree of support offered. Does the program deal therapy, team sessions, or accessibility to a healthcare provider for advice and motivation?
Last but not least, reflect on your individual goals and expectations. Reasonable goal-setting and a favorable state of mind are key to a successful weight-loss trip.
